Output 7603bf2633ce404aa4642c91148f42e3076813abe74976538007b8de21f2f8ba:1

value
967850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86a942e2828f614e92630816adf6bd143784d4ce OP_EQUALVERIFY OP_CHECKSIG
address
1DH2KBhLgsJmdi8NbkBcEGrNnDoVQ7aQeC
transaction
7603bf2633ce404aa4642c91148f42e3076813abe74976538007b8de21f2f8ba
spent
true